Sec. 71.05. ACQUISITION OF BEVERAGES FOR RESALE FROM OTHER LICENSEES PROHIBITED. No holder of a retail dealer's off-premise license may borrow or acquire from, exchange with, or loan to any other holder of a retail dealer's off-premise license or holder of a retail dealer's on-premise license any alcoholic beverage for the purpose of resale.
